Operation Ember Rise goes live in Rainbow Six Siege with new Operators and Map

It’s the game that just keeps on giving and Rainbow Six Siege players can now get access to Operation Ember Rise – with it bringing new Operators to action, and a new map to enjoy.

Season 3 of Year 4 of Tom Clancy’s Rainbow Six Siege kicks off with Operation Ember Rise on Xbox One, PS4 and PC, as we see the Peruvian Amaru and Mexico’s Goyo bring new attacking and defending options in terms of the Operator roster…

Amaru is the new Attacker from Peru. She uses the Garra hook that allows her to grapple onto ledges, balconies, skylights and windows, and hoist herself up in record time. Amaru’s opponents now not only have to worry about attacks from above, but also attacks from below. When timed right, hooking the Garra onto a window can result in Amaru’s infamous Garra Kick, which instantly takes out an opponent standing behind the window.

Goyo, the new Defender from Mexico can deploy Volcán Shields. Like the ordinary Deployable Shield, the Volcán Shield provides cover and allows Defenders to block pathways, but Goyo turns up the heat with an attached incendiary bomb. From the front there’s little indication of which it might be, and Attackers can easily be surprised when the Volcán Shield explodes.

Further to seeing those two Operators dropping in to action and Operation Ember Rise also deliver a reworked map – Kanal – which should now come with increased playability options, a better visual effect and more. There is now a greater emphasis on rotation, a new bridge has been added to create an alternative path to the objective areas, and a staircase has been added in both buildings to make vertical movement more accessible and indoor playable areas have been added or extended. But further to that we see that the bomb sites have changed: The bomb on Kitchen has been moved to the Security Room, with a brand new doorway connecting it to the Map Room. The site in the Radio Room is now found in the expanded Lounge Room, across the hall from the usual Coast Guard site. Radar and Server remain unchanged, though these areas have been reorganized. Finally, a new pair of sites has been put in. Bomb can now be played on Supply Room and Kayak, although the area just outside has been turned into an indoors Diving Room.

It’s not just new Operators and a reworked map that Ember Rise delivers though, and you’ll also find an all new unranked playlist containing the same rules as Ranked without affecting players’ rank or MMR, whilst a Champions rank is in place. The map rotations have been reworked too – across Ranked, Casual, and Unranked. Further still, Siege player behaviour updates have been put in place to combat in-game toxicity, whilst reworked and improved Operators menu and shop interface will be in place.

It’s a great time to be a Tom Clancy’s Rainbow Six Siege player and those with the Year 4 Pass in place can get access to the new Operators immediately, while the rest of the players will be able to unlock these guys from 19th September using Renown or R6 Credits. The Kanal map rework however is available for free to all players.
